Life in Sugar Loaf Acres: A Mountain Neighborhood with City Connection

Living in Sugar Loaf Acres means waking to the sound of wind moving through ponderosa pines and the occasional call of a jay outside your window. On clear days, the views stretch toward the plains, with Boulder’s city grid visible far below. Winter brings a dusting of snow that lingers longer than in town—perfect for those who appreciate a true four-season mountain setting.

Outdoor Living Every Day

From here, trailheads are more than destinations—they’re extensions of your backyard. Residents often lace up boots for a sunrise walk or take a mountain bike out before work. Wildlife is part of daily life; it’s not unusual to see deer grazing near driveways or hawks circling overhead. For those who love stargazing, the darker skies here reveal constellations you can’t see in town.

Homes Designed for the Setting

Properties in Sugar Loaf Acres take full advantage of the terrain. Many homes have wraparound decks positioned for both sunrise coffee and sunset dinners, while interiors often feature vaulted ceilings, stone fireplaces, and large windows framing the surrounding peaks. Solar arrays and energy-efficient updates are common, reflecting the area’s balance of self-reliance and modern comfort.

Connections & Convenience

Though it feels remote, residents are a quick, scenic drive from Pearl Street’s restaurants, CU Boulder events, and the city’s festivals. For major events like the Sundance Film Festival’s arrival, the location offers the advantage of retreating to peaceful surroundings after a day among the crowds.

Nearby Mountain Communities

Close neighbors include Sunshine Canyon for those wanting similar seclusion with different trail networks, and Pine Brook for a slightly more established mountain neighborhood feel.

Frequently Asked Questions About Sugar Loaf Acres, Boulder CO

What types of homes are in Sugar Loaf Acres?

Custom mountain homes, modern cabins, and rustic lodges—often with large lots, expansive decks, and panoramic views.

How far is Sugar Loaf Acres from downtown Boulder?

It’s typically under a 20-minute drive, depending on road and weather conditions, making it easy to balance mountain living with city access.

Is Sugar Loaf Acres good for outdoor recreation?

Yes, residents enjoy immediate access to hiking, biking, and wildlife viewing, plus nearby connections to Sunshine Canyon and other foothill trails.

What is the vibe of the neighborhood?

It’s peaceful, nature-focused, and neighborly in a mountain sense—where privacy is valued but a helping hand is never far away.

Does Sugar Loaf Acres offer good access during large city events?

Yes, its location allows residents to enjoy events like the Sundance Film Festival in Boulder and then retreat to quiet, scenic surroundings afterward.

Which other neighborhoods are similar to Sugar Loaf Acres?

Nearby Sunshine Canyon and Pine Brook offer comparable mountain settings with their own trail access and character.
